42% of the cars in a dealer lot are red, 21% are black and 10% are white. The remainder are some other unspecified color. Salespersons randomly shows three cars to three different customers. What is the probability the first car shown was red, the second was black and the third was red again to be clear, the first red car and the second red car may be the same car. This is called sampling with replacement.
